This includes a fun treat made from cooked, leftover turkey that’s perfect for the Thanksgiving weekend. Because we don’t have leftover turkey until after the holiday is over (and don’t want to spend anymore time in the kitchen that day!), these are made the day following our own turkey holiday.
Turkey Treats
2 cups cooked turkey, cut up
4 teaspoons grated cheese
1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
2 egg
2 cups whole wheat flour
2 tablespoons brewer’s yeast
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
~ Combine turkey, cheese, parsley and mix well.
~ Beat the eggs in a bowl and pour over turkey mixture.
~ Add the flour, yeast, and oil. Stir until thoroughly mixed and all ingredients are coated.
~ Drop into small lumps onto ungreased cookie sheet.
~ Cook in a 350 degree oven for about 20 minutes, until brown and firm. Store in refrigerator.
